We've never tried requesting a certain building so I guess you could try - I think they allocate when you get there these days though. Can't hurt to try though.

Your son will love it - there is a Western themed play area outside which is near the bar so adults can keep an eye on them.

We've stayed in 4 different buildings each of our stays in Cheyenne and they've all been great - some are nearer the main buildings where the bar, shop and restaurant are but others are nearer the path which leads to Disney Village - it's a great hotel and we'll be booking to go there again this summer when the house move is sorted.
